This time it is the IAI Lavi, an Israeli fighter that never quite reached production, because the Israeli government couldn't afford it, couldn't find any other backers, and was pressured by the US government not to create competition for the F-16.

The design bears a lot of similarity to the Chinese J-10 Chengdu (also available in the Contemporary Aircraft section), which many suspect was actually a continuation of the Lavi. Having designed and built models of each aircraft, I can say that I don't think the Chinese used the same airframe.

The model was relatively quick to design, and was at the top of my request list because one of my donors asked for it.

It is available in the X-Planes section of the website, in two different color schemes and two different scales.

The F-100 Super Saber is available on my website in the Cold War section. Don't let the images fool you, this baby comes completely stocked with missiles, fuel tanks and the option of having landing gear down, unlike most of my other models. You also have three color schemes to choose from: USAF, Thunderbirds, or Wild Weasel. Or build all three if you want!
